Green Dot Corporation (GDOT)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$1.12, significantly above the consensus estimate of $0.901 — a positive surprise of 24.31%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in this release. The stock moved modestly higher, rising approximately 0.47% in after-hours trading, indicating a cautious but favorable reaction from investors.

Green Dot did not issue formal forward guidance in this earnings release, leaving investors to rely on broader strategic commentary from prior quarters. The company may continue to prioritize growth in its “Banking-as-a-Service” business, where it powers debit and prepaid programs for major partners. Potential risks include rising competition from neobanks and digital wallets, as well as regulatory changes affecting prepaid card fees and overdraft practices. Management might also be focused on enhancing its direct-to-consumer offering, such as the “Green Dot Unlimited Cashback” debit card, to attract higher-income users. The lack of revenue disclosure raises questions about top-line growth — if revenue was below expectations, the EPS beat could be perceived as transitory. Looking ahead, the company may provide more clarity during the earnings call regarding net interest income trends, customer acquisition costs, and the impact of the current macroeconomic environment on consumer spending habits.
